Fix warnings
authorMike McCormack <mj.mccormack@samsung.com>
Wed, 23 Nov 2011 08:04:07 +0000 (17:04 +0900)
committerMike McCormack <mj.mccormack@samsung.com>
Wed, 23 Nov 2011 08:04:28 +0000 (17:04 +0900)
src/lib/elm_cnp_helper.c
src/lib/elm_entry.c

index 96b3b07..a7910a1 100644 (file)
@@ -1610,7 +1610,8 @@ notify_handler_text(Cnp_Selection *sel, Ecore_X_Event_Selection_Notify *notify)
      {
         Elm_Selection_Data ddata;
 
-        str = strdup(data->data);
+        str = malloc(data->length);
+        memcpy(str, data->data, data->length);
         ddata.x = ddata.y = 0;
         ddata.format = ELM_SEL_FORMAT_TEXT;
         ddata.data = str;
index 4a31e63..719fabb 100644 (file)
@@ -1073,7 +1073,6 @@ static void
 _move(void *data, Evas *e __UNUSED__, Evas_Object *obj __UNUSED__, void *event_info __UNUSED__)
 {
    Widget_Data *wd = elm_widget_data_get(data);
-   Evas_Coord_Rectangle ret_rect;
 
    if (wd->hoversel) _hoversel_position(data);